Code B2077 Lincoln Description

The B2077 diagnostic trouble code for Lincoln vehicles specifically refers to a Liftgate Ajar Switch Circuit Failure. This means that the vehicle's onboard computer has detected a malfunction in the circuit that controls the liftgate ajar switch. The liftgate ajar switch is responsible for signaling to the vehicle's computer whether the liftgate is open or closed. When this circuit fails, it can lead to issues with the liftgate not properly latching or closing, potentially causing safety concerns and affecting the vehicle's overall functionality.

Common Causes of B2077 Lincoln

  1. Faulty liftgate ajar switch
  2. Wiring or connection issues in the circuit
  3. Corrosion or damage to the circuit components
  4. Electrical interference or shorts in the circuit
  5. Issues with the vehicle's onboard computer system

Symptoms of B2077 Lincoln

  1. Warning light on the dashboard indicating an issue with the liftgate
  2. Inability to properly close or latch the liftgate
  3. Alarms or chimes sounding when the liftgate is closed
  4. Malfunctioning power liftgate operation
  5. Erratic behavior of the liftgate when opening or closing

How to Fix B2077 Lincoln

  1. Begin by conducting a thorough inspection of the liftgate ajar switch and the surrounding wiring to identify any visible damage or corrosion.
  2. Test the liftgate ajar switch using a multimeter to determine if it is functioning correctly.
  3. Inspect and repair any damaged or corroded wiring in the circuit.
  4. Reset the vehicle's onboard computer system to clear the error code and see if the issue persists.
  5. If necessary, replace the liftgate ajar switch or any faulty components in the circuit.

Cost to Fix B2077 Lincoln

The cost of repairing a Liftgate Ajar Switch Circuit Failure can vary depending on the extent of the damage and the specific components that need to be replaced. On average, you can expect to pay anywhere from $150 to $400 for parts and labor. Keep in mind that diagnostic time and labor rates can vary, so it's best to check with local auto repair shops for a more accurate estimate.

Frequently Asked Questions about B2077 Lincoln Code

1. What are the common symptoms of OBDII code B2077 (Liftgate Ajar Switch Circuit Failure) in a Lincoln?

- Common symptoms include the liftgate warning light staying illuminated, false warnings indicating the liftgate is ajar when it's closed, and issues with the liftgate not latching properly.

2. What are the possible causes of OBDII code B2077 in a Lincoln?

- The code B2077 can be triggered by a faulty liftgate ajar switch, damaged wiring in the liftgate circuit, or a malfunctioning body control module.

3. How can I diagnose the Liftgate Ajar Switch Circuit Failure in my Lincoln?

- To diagnose the issue, you can visually inspect the liftgate ajar switch and its wiring for any visible damage. Using a multimeter, you can also test the continuity of the circuit to identify any faults.

4. Can I drive my Lincoln with OBDII code B2077 present?

- While it may be safe to drive your Lincoln with the code B2077 present, it's recommended to address the issue promptly to avoid potential safety hazards and further damage to the vehicle.

5. How can I repair OBDII code B2077 in my Lincoln?

- Repairing the Liftgate Ajar Switch Circuit Failure involves replacing the faulty liftgate ajar switch, repairing any damaged wiring, or reprogramming the body control module if necessary.

6. Are there any DIY tips for fixing OBDII code B2077 in a Lincoln?

- DIY enthusiasts can attempt to replace the liftgate ajar switch themselves with the proper tools and instructions. However, if unsure, it's best to seek professional help to ensure the repair is done correctly.

7. Will resetting the OBDII code B2077 resolve the issue in my Lincoln?

- Resetting the code may temporarily turn off the warning light, but it won't fix the underlying problem causing the Liftgate Ajar Switch Circuit Failure. It's crucial to diagnose and repair the issue to prevent it from reoccurring.

8. Can extreme weather conditions affect the Liftgate Ajar Switch Circuit in a Lincoln?

- Yes, extreme temperatures or moisture can impact the performance of the liftgate ajar switch and its circuit, leading to false warnings and triggering OBDII code B2077.
